Glen Howard Maloy

June 10, 1926 — December 26, 2017

Glen H. “Bud” Maloy, 91, of Mendota, IL formerly of Leland, IL passed away, Tuesday, December 26, 2017 at Stonecroft Village Retirement Community in Mendota, IL. He was born June 10, 1926 in Sterling, IL the son of Glen and Margaret McLaughlin Maloy. He married Grace Oulman on June 13, 1952 in Earlville, IL, she passed away June 30, 1988. Bud was an Electrician by trade and retired in 1988 from NIU as an Electrical Technician, but worked many odd jobs over the years. Bud then spent over 20 years with Doris Skelly and her children, Nancy Al Perry, Jane Mike Termini and their daughter Molly. He enjoyed fishing, playing cards, horseshoes, dancing, being a handyman and especially spending time with his family. Bud loved tinkering in his shop.

He is survived by one daughter, Susan Charles Kaminky of Galveston, TX; one son, Glen Shirley Maloy III of Earlville, IL; nine grandchildren, Margaret Joe Anderson Kaminky, Sarah Shane Atkinson, Liz Ryan Woodworth, Michael Kaminky, Gwen Leslie Robinson, Rebecca John Eager, Daniel April Craft Maloy, Laura Maloy, Thomas Maloy and Jessica Kyle Rumney; nine great grandchildren, Jaxon and Lilly Robinson, Grace and Clinton Eager, Faith Kaminky, Nevan and Declan Woodworth, and Lincoln and Victoria Rumney; one great great granddaughter, Anastasia Kaminky; one sister, Marjorie “Polly” Pierson of Aurora, IL; one daughter-in-law, ReNee Pike of AZ; and several nieces and nephews.

He was preceded in death by his parents, his wife Grace, one son Thomas Edward Maloy and two sisters, Mavis Walton and Ruth Maloy.
